Work description and art-historical context
The images arise from nocturnal urban spaces in which the functional order of things begins to dissolve. Reflections on wet asphalt, diffuse light sources, and fleeting glimmers transform the city into an open field of perception. A peculiar light emerges - The Light in the depths - without a clear origin, without a fixed destination. It settles over the scene like a memory that knows no definite source. The images do not fix a moment but a condensation, in which time stretches and meaning remains suspended.
